How to Fix ADS1232IPWR Power Consumption Problems

2025-05-07FAQ24

How to Fix ADS1232IPWR Power Consumption Problems

How to Fix ADS1232IPWR Power Consumption Problems

The ADS1232IPWR is a precision analog-to-digital converter (ADC) commonly used in measurement systems where low power consumption is critical. If you're encountering power consumption issues with the ADS1232IPWR, the problem could stem from several factors. In this guide, we’ll analyze the possible causes, their solutions, and how to troubleshoot effectively.

Possible Causes of High Power Consumption:

Incorrect Power Supply Voltage: The ADS1232IPWR typically operates at a supply voltage of 2.7V to 5.25V. If the power supply exceeds this range, it can cause excessive power draw. Too low a supply voltage may also prevent proper functionality, leading to abnormal power consumption. High Output Data Rate (ODR): The data output rate (ODR) directly affects the power consumption of the ADS1232IPWR. If the ODR is set too high, the power consumption will increase significantly. Higher sampling rates lead to more frequent conversions and continuous activity that demands more power. Unused Features or Unnecessary Peripherals: The ADS1232IPWR has various features that, if left enabled unnecessarily, can contribute to power drain. Features such as continuous conversions or specific internal circuits that aren't needed for the current application may increase power consumption. Improper Configuration in Sleep Mode: One of the power-saving features of the ADS1232IPWR is its ability to enter sleep mode when idle. If the ADC is not properly configured to enter or exit sleep mode when required, it may continue consuming power unnecessarily. Faulty or Inconsistent Grounding: An inconsistent or poor ground connection can lead to erratic behavior and power consumption. If the ground potential isn’t stable, the ADC may draw more power to function correctly.

How to Solve Power Consumption Problems:

Check the Power Supply: Solution: Ensure that the power supply voltage is within the recommended range of 2.7V to 5.25V. Use a stable power supply with a low noise level to avoid introducing instability that could increase power consumption. Tip: If the supply voltage is too high, consider using a regulator to bring it down to the appropriate level. Reduce the Output Data Rate (ODR): Solution: Lower the data rate to the minimum required for your application. If high data throughput is not critical, reducing the sampling rate can significantly decrease the power draw. You can adjust the data rate by configuring the DR (Data Rate) bits in the control register. Tip: The ADS1232IPWR offers a range of data rates. Evaluate your system's needs and adjust accordingly to optimize power consumption. Disable Unused Features: Solution: Turn off unnecessary features that may be consuming power. This includes features such as continuous conversions or extra channels that you’re not using. Use the configuration registers to disable features like the internal oscillator, if you’re using an external clock, or continuous conversion modes. Tip: Review the datasheet to identify which features are enabled by default and selectively disable the ones that are not essential to your system. Configure Sleep Mode Properly: Solution: Make sure that your ADC enters sleep mode when not in use. Sleep mode will significantly reduce power consumption. Check your code or configuration settings to ensure that the device can transition into sleep mode correctly when idle, and wake up only when necessary. Tip: You can also set up a wake-up mechanism to reduce the time the device spends in active mode. Ensure Proper Grounding: Solution: Verify that the grounding is solid and consistent throughout the circuit. A noisy or unstable ground can cause irregular power consumption. Check all grounding connections, particularly if you're experiencing erratic behavior. Tip: Use a dedicated ground plane to reduce noise, and make sure to connect all grounds back to the main power source properly.

Step-by-Step Troubleshooting Guide:

Step 1: Verify Power Supply Measure the voltage across the VDD and GND pins of the ADS1232IPWR to ensure it falls within the recommended range. If not, adjust your power supply accordingly. Step 2: Adjust Data Rate Access the configuration registers and check the data rate settings. Lower it to a value that balances both power consumption and system performance. Test your system with the reduced data rate to ensure it works as expected. Step 3: Disable Unused Features Review your device configuration and disable any unnecessary features. Refer to the datasheet to ensure you are only using the essential features for your application. Step 4: Check Sleep Mode Configuration Review your system’s programming to ensure that the ADC is correctly configured to enter sleep mode during idle periods. Test this by switching off the ADC and measuring the current draw to confirm a drop in power consumption. Step 5: Inspect Grounding Inspect all ground connections and ensure they are stable and properly connected. Use an oscilloscope or multimeter to check for noise or irregularities in the ground line.

Conclusion:

The ADS1232IPWR’s power consumption issues can be caused by a variety of factors, including incorrect supply voltage, high data rates, unused features, improper sleep mode configuration, or grounding issues. By systematically checking and adjusting these areas, you can significantly reduce power consumption while maintaining the functionality of your system.

Start by verifying the power supply and adjusting the data rate, then move on to disabling unnecessary features and ensuring the ADC can properly enter sleep mode. Proper grounding should also not be overlooked, as it can have a major impact on power consumption. With these steps, you'll be well on your way to optimizing your ADS1232IPWR's power consumption.

发表评论

Anonymous

看不清,换一张

◎欢迎参与讨论,请在这里发表您的看法和观点。